Analysis

The most recent figure for persons by labour status within households and household composition in Latvia is 1,828 Thousand persons, measured in 2025. That is the lowest value across all 20 years on record.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 0.7% on the previous year and down 6.4% over ten years.

Over the whole period, persons by labour status within households and household composition in Latvia peaked at 2,198 Thousand persons in 2006 and was at its lowest, 1,828 Thousand persons, in 2025.

That places Latvia 35th out of 43 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the bottom qu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 20 years of available data.

Persons by labour status within households and household composition in Latvia, year by year

Annual values for Persons by labour status within households and household composition in Latvia, 2006 to 2025.
Year Thousand persons Change
2006 2,198 Thousand persons
2007 2,180 Thousand persons -0.8%
2008 2,163 Thousand persons -0.8%
2009 2,134 Thousand persons -1.3%
2010 2,093 Thousand persons -2.0%
2011 2,050 Thousand persons -2.0%
2012 2,016 Thousand persons -1.7%
2013 1,996 Thousand persons -1.0%
2014 1,968 Thousand persons -1.4%
2015 1,952 Thousand persons -0.8%
2016 1,936 Thousand persons -0.8%
2017 1,914 Thousand persons -1.2%
2018 1,902 Thousand persons -0.6%
2019 1,890 Thousand persons -0.6%
2020 1,878 Thousand persons -0.6%
2021 1,863 Thousand persons -0.8%
2022 1,867 Thousand persons +0.2%
2023 1,851 Thousand persons -0.8%
2024 1,840 Thousand persons -0.6%
2025 1,828 Thousand persons -0.7%
